Title – Escaping The Cauldron: Exposing occult influences in everyday life
Author – Kristine McGuire
Publisher – Charisma House
Date of publication – September, 2012
Number of pages – 240

About The Author:
Kristine McGuire
Kristine McGuire spent eight years blending Christianity with the occult. She has been a Solitary Eclectic Christian Witch, a clairsentient medium, and a lead investigating member of a paranormal enthusiast group. Kristine is currently a popular blogger and speaker. Now the good stuff, MY review!
This book was very, very interesting! The author bared her feelings, fears, mistakes, and triumphs in a very real and endearing way. The author, Kristine McGuire has been a witch, a medium, and a ghost hunter. Kristine has worshiped idols, talked to, and worshiped goddesses, floated in the astral plane, cast spells, and other things. However, at the end of it all, she has experienced the redemptive, loving power of God and she talks openly and honestly about her experiences. This book is a testament to the grace, mercy, and faithfulness of God in spite of ourselves.
This book would be a good read for book clubs, as well as reading groups. At the end of each chapter there is a section entitled “Digging Deeper” which contains a scripture and a few questions. These questions help to make the reader think about what they have read and break down the understanding of chapter and the scripture reference. The book has a glossary of occult words that are used in the book so the readers can get a better understanding of what Kristen is talking about. The book also contains a section with commonly asked Questions and Answers. This book is a must read for anyone who has ever been involved in, been curious about, or wondered what God says about the occult.
On a scale of 1-10, I give this book a solid 8! This book is available on the Amazon and Christianbook websites as well as other book stores and sites.
